    Icon3 Earthquakes Designed To Destroy Stacks

    This is the first time in my history of playing TW games that I have had enough money to create and upkeep the amount of stacks that I do in this game. I like to have one of every available auxilia legion and one of every numbered and named legion. So sometimes when I am not at war or trying to prepare for a war I will group stacks around a major city like Rome to retrain them and fit them with better armour before said war starts, however the only time I have Earthquakes are at these times. And as you may have guessed or experienced yourself the earthquakes only seem to take place where these stacks are grouped thus up to now I have had numerous stacks destroyed to a few men left in a cohort. 3 times I have 2,000+ soldiers wiped out, all the generals killed, not to mention the thousands killed in the city next to the stacks. Also this is rather annoying when the stacks are experienced silver chevroned legions.

    Is it just my luck or is the game actually programmed to have earthquakes where there is a build up of stacks? I have also had a few enemy stacks at my gates when an earthquake struck and wiped out their army too.

    Default Re: Earthquakes Designed To Destroy Stacks

    I've had earthquakes in the regions I've held away from the action. Basically any stack in the open in the affected area will be reduced to a few units each with a small number of men in each unit. Quite often the general will be killed as well.

    In my Pergamon campaign there was a storm over Crete and an army outside the settlement was treated in such a way. So, it's not just earthquakes. I've yet to see a flood though - I'm sure that's next.

    Edited:
    The first time this happened was in a Carthage campaign where I was laying siege to Syracuse. The army had been there a few turns and I missed the message about a natural disaster. I'm quite sure it was Mt Etna erupting that caused the damage. I did not see any of the pyrotechnics that I've seen in other mods (or RTW) - the volcanoe was simply smoking a little bit.
